3.1. 1 Time off for Marriage, Civil Union or Commitment Ceremony for Same-Sex Partners

Policy Section: Leaves of Absence

Policy Number and Title: 3.1.1 Time off for Marriage, Civil Union or Commitment Ceremony for Same-Sex Partners
Applicable to: All Biweekly–paid Employees
Effective Date: February 19, 2007

Policy Description

Employees may take one of the following days as leave with pay for marriage, civil union or for commitment ceremony for samesex partners:
  1. the last working day before the day of marriage, civil union or the commitment ceremony for same-sex partners;
  2. the day of marriage, civil union or the commitment ceremony for samesex partners;
  3. the first working day after the day of marriage, civil union or the commitment ceremony for same-sex partners.
With supervisory approval, additional time may be taken and charged to vacation, optional holidays, time off for compelling reasons or leave without pay.

Procedures

Employee
At least two weeks prior to the marriage, civil union or commitment ceremony, talks with supervisor about the day to be taken and about any additional days off which the employee wishes to take.
 
Notifies the Office of Human Resources of marriage, civil union or commitment ceremony and makes any changes desired regarding medical and life insurance policies, payroll forms and personal data such as new name and address, if applicable. For general information and about how to obtain benefits for samesex couples who have civil unions or domestic partnerships, please refer to website regarding Samesex Domestic Partnerships.
 
Supervisor
If an additional leave without pay is granted, sends Leave of Absence Form to the Office of Human Resources for processing.
